About

G. P. Fenner is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Plant Science and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, G. P. Fenner has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 436 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Molecular Biology, 4 papers in Plant Science and 3 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in G. P. Fenner’s work include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(3 papers), Steroid Chemistry and Biochemistry (2 papers) and Phytoestrogen effects and research (2 papers). G. P. Fenner is often cited by papers focused on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(3 papers), Steroid Chemistry and Biochemistry (2 papers) and Phytoestrogen effects and research (2 papers). G. P. Fenner collaborates with scholars based in United States. G. P. Fenner's co-authors include Leon C. Boyd, Jeffrey C. Allen, Richard F. Wilson, Glenn W. Patterson, Leo W. Parks, Terry L. Lewis, George A. Keesler, Kent O. Burkey, L. C. Boyd and Ruth H. Watkins and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, Phytochemistry and Physiologia Plantarum.
